Two in court for stealing

Two members of a Plot Allocation Committee at Akyem Osino on Wednesday appeared before the Mpraeso Circuit Court on charges of stealing GHC 17,760 belonging to the community.

The accused persons are Osae Appiah, 59, a welder and Secretary to the committee, Okyeame Kyei, farmer, while Zakaria Baba, a farmer and chairman of the committee is at large.

They pleaded not guilty to the charges of conspiracy to steal and stealing and were granted bail in the sum of GHC 17,000 each to appear before the court on February 19. A bench warrant has been issued for the arrest of Baba.

The prosecutor, Detective Inspector Christian Apronti, told the court that in September 2010, the Chief of Osino invited members of the committee to render accounts of their stewardship to the community following a complaint by a farmer to the chief.

The prosecutor said while rendering the accounts, members of the committee said they realized GHC 8,000 from allocated to interested people in the community between 2004 and 2010 but the complainant and members of the public disputed the figure and later made a report to the police and the two were arrested.

Appiah and Kyei denied the offences but the complainant later produced two receipt books that the Committee members had issued to people who bought some of the plots but failed to render accounts for those transactions.

Detective Inspector Apronti said after thorough investigation, Appiah and Kyei were charged with the offence.
